Bionomics
Larvae are found in ground pools, marshy pools, barrow pits, stagnant drains and streams, canals and shallow wells.
Females feed on birds and mammals other than man (Sirivanakarn 1976).

Medical Importance
Vector of West Nile and Sindbis viruses (Sirivanakarn 1976).
